What is a surge protective device?

An SPD limits transient overvoltage by diverting surge current away from protected equipment. It is coordinated with the system voltage, earthing arrangement, installation point and upstream protection.

An SPD is not a substitute for overload, short-circuit or sustained overvoltage protection. Device type, maximum continuous operating voltage, discharge-current ratings, pole arrangement and AC or DC suitability must be verified.

Tensione nominale del sistemaThe SPD remains connected while the circuit operates within its normal voltage range.
Transient surgeLightning or switching activity creates a short-duration overvoltage event.
Surge limitedThe SPD diverts surge current and limits the voltage according to its characteristics.

How to choose an SPD

Coordinate the SPD with the electrical system, installation location and backup protection.

AC, DC or solar PV system

Use a device explicitly rated for the circuit type, voltage and earthing arrangement.

SPD type and installation point

Coordinate Type 1, Type 2 or Type 3 protection where required by the system design.

Uc, In, Imax or Iimp ratings

Verify the continuous voltage and surge-current characteristics in the model datasheet.

Pole arrangement and backup protection

Match the wiring configuration and coordinate the specified upstream protective device.

Coordinated surge protection

The required SPD type depends on the installation architecture. Not every VIOX series is available in every class or voltage.

T1Service entrance and lightning-current coordination
T2Distribution-level transient overvoltage protection
T3Fine protection close to sensitive equipment

SPD Selection Questions

Quick answers for preliminary product-family comparison before detailed circuit verification.

What does an SPD protect against?

An SPD is designed to limit transient overvoltage caused by events such as lightning effects or switching. It does not replace overcurrent or sustained overvoltage protection.

What is the difference between Type 1, Type 2 and Type 3 SPDs?

The types relate to different test duties and installation positions within a coordinated surge-protection system. The required combination depends on the electrical architecture and applicable standards.

Can an AC SPD be used on a solar DC circuit?

No, unless the product documentation explicitly approves that DC voltage and configuration. Solar PV circuits require SPDs selected for their DC operating conditions and polarity arrangement.

Which SPD ratings should be checked?

Check system type, maximum continuous operating voltage, nominal and maximum discharge current or impulse current where applicable, voltage protection level, poles and backup protection.

Dove deve essere installato un SPD?

Installation position depends on the system design and protection coordination. Keep connections appropriately arranged and follow the product instructions and applicable installation rules.
